Insulet’s Omnipod 5 Now Compatible with Abbott’s FreeStyle Libre 2 Plus

Omnipod 5 is the first tubeless AID system that communicates with a continuous glucose monitor.

Insulet announced that its Omnipod 5 automated insulin delivery (AID) system is now compatible with Abbott’s FreeStyle Libre 2 Plus continuous glucose monitoring (CGM) sensor in the U.S.

The company said Omnipod 5 simplifies diabetes management and has shown to improve results by removing the necessity for multiple daily injections (MDI) therapy and automatically adjusting insulin delivery every five minutes via its SmartAdjust technology.

Omnipod 5 is the first tubeless AID system that communicates with a CGM, proactively correcting for highs and helping protect against lows. It was rolled out in the U.S. with Dexcom G7 compatibility in June 2024.

Omnipod 5 user John Rowley, who lives in the UK where the FreeStyle Libre 2 Plus sensor integration launched earlier this year, had been using MDI for 36 years before making the switch to Pod therapy.

“Having spent more than half my life injecting myself with insulin, Omnipod 5 with its connection to my FreeStyle Libre 2 Plus sensor has been truly liberating. When you have diabetes, there is so much more to think about when it comes to daily life,” said Mr. Rowley. “Omnipod 5 has made my life so much simpler, with much less to carry around with me, and less to worry about overall.”

In August, Omnipod 5 received U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) clearance that extended it to adults with type 2 diabetes, as well.

“We are excited to announce that Omnipod 5, the only AID system indicated for both type 1 and type 2 diabetes, is now integrated with Abbott’s FreeStyle Libre 2 Plus sensor in the U.S. This latest innovation will allow millions of Americans who take insulin the ability to get started on Pod therapy using their preferred CGM sensor,” said Eric Benjamin, Insulet’s executive VP and chief product and customer experience officer. “As we work to reach more people with our innovative, tubeless Omnipod 5 AID System, today’s announcement represents yet another significant step forward for our Company and our customers.”
